diff --git a/fhem/FHEM/92_FileLog.pm b/fhem/FHEM/92_FileLog.pm index 07706b1a9..a88f1a6a7 100755 --- a/fhem/FHEM/92_FileLog.pm +++ b/fhem/FHEM/92_FileLog.pm @@ -557,7 +557,7 @@ FileLog_Get($@) $linf =~ s/%m/$m/g; $linf =~ s/%d/$d/g; $linf =~ s/%L/$attr{global}{logdir}/g if($attr{global}{logdir}); - $linf = $hash->{currentlogfile} if($linf =~ m/%/); + $linf = $hash->{currentlogfile} if($linf =~ m/%/ || ! -f $linf); } else { $linf = $hash->{currentlogfile}; }